About

Dr. Alan Haratz, MD is a Nephrology Specialist in Eatontown, NJ and has 44 years experience. They graduated from HAHNEMANN MEDICAL COLLEGE AND HOSPITAL. They currently practice at Practice and are affiliated with Monmouth Medical Center and Riverview Medical Center. Their office accepts new patients and telehealth appointments. Dr. Haratz is board certified in Internal Medicine and accepts multiple insurance plans.

What’s a board certification and why is it important that my provider has one?

A board certification represents a provider’s dedication to ongoing training in one or more specialties, including the completion of intensive exams. While not all specialties have board certifications, if your provider does have one they’ve taken the extra step to master their specialty and to keep up with the latest advancements in their field.
